Abstract

The utility model is related to for preventing the fixing device of window sash dropping.It includes frame corner protector and corner brace, frame corner protector and corner brace bend rectangular type, the both sides of frame corner protector are plugged in the outermost of two adjacent frames of sash respectively, and corner brace is arranged in the middle of two adjacent frames of sash, and the reinforced support in frame is plugged in the free end of corner brace;Frame, frame corner protector, corner brace and glass retaining frame are bolted into an entirety.The problem of whole window falls apart when heat insulating strip disconnects after Surface of profile thawing when meeting fire by frame corner protector solution aluminum heat insulation fire window, glass retaining frame, frame, corner brace and reinforced support are connected into by an entirety by bolt, whole window is delayed to meet the degree fallen apart after fire, it is ensured that whole window meets the integrality after fire;Whole fixture structure is simple, practical.

Background technology
Now with the demand of architectural design, aluminum alloy doors and windows are widely used, and its firmness receives much concern, and especially exists When running into fire whole window bear the time and bear the ability of fire, it can be seen that, time of bearing of whole window can be to being rescued personnel Increase raw hope, valuable time is striven for rescue personnel;Existing aluminium alloy window passes through simple component in stitching portion Two adjacent frames are linked together, the component and frame melt fast, its fire resistance period is short, exists when running into fire Great potential safety hazard.

Embodiment
The utility model is described in further detail with reference to the accompanying drawings and examples:
As shown in Figure 1 to Figure 3, the present embodiment be used for prevent the fixing device of window sash dropping, including frame corner protector 4 and angle Code 6, the frame corner protector 4 and corner brace 6 bend rectangular type, and the both sides of the frame corner protector 4 are plugged in the two of sash respectively The outermost of individual adjacent frame 2, the corner brace 6 is arranged in the middle of two adjacent frames 2 of sash, and the reinforcement branch in frame 2 Frame 1 is plugged in the free end of corner brace 6;Frame 2, frame corner protector 4, corner brace 6 and glass retaining frame 3 by bolt 7 connect into one it is whole Body.
It is preferred that, the surface of the frame corner protector 4 is coated with zinc layers.
It is preferred that, in addition to glue injection type combined corner piece, the most inner side, and its is right of its two adjacent frame 2 for being arranged at sash Linea angulata is corresponding with the splicing line at two adjacent turnings of frame 2.
It is preferred that, the glue injection type combined corner piece is made up of the first sticking part 51, the second sticking part 52 and corner portion 53;It is described Corner portion 53 is on the corner curved to side projection provided with hole for injecting glue 53-1 and overflow launder 53-2, the overflow launder 53-2, institute The axis for stating overflow launder 53-2 is consistent with the splicing line at the turning of frame 2, and the sticking part 52 of the first sticking part 51 and second is distributed In the both sides of corner portion 53, and at right angles;It is formed with first sticking part 51 for glue injection type combined corner piece and frame to be separated Groove 51-1, groove 51-1 bottom protrude the surface of the first sticking part 51, and direction and the overflow launder 53- of its protrusion 2 arcuate directions are relative;Second sticking part 52 is identical with the structure of the first sticking part 51.
It is preferred that, the hole for injecting glue 53-1 is opened at overflow launder 53-2 arc peak.
Further, the quantity of the groove 51-1 is at least one.
Further, the edge of the sticking part 52 of the first sticking part 51 and second is formed with several overfalls 101.
